there seems to be a mistake at the top when it includes clerics in the classes that can equip the item, but are right click proc's limited only to the race/class that are listed for equipping? im not sure, someone enlighten me =)
Generally, an items' right-click effect is limited to those who can wear the item. There are exceptions: Guise of the Deceiver (old one before Mask of Deception), Holgresh Elder Beads, Mojo Sticks, even the complete heal of the Soulfire (paladin quest sword) can be used from inventory by any class. Of course these effects must be right-clicked from inventory of the excluded races/classes since they can't be worn.
However, an item working from inventory doesn't guarantee it will work for everyone. Circlet of Shadow(s), Words of Darkness, Staff of Temperate Flux, the mage focus items, etc. work from inventory but won't work from the inventory of those who can't wear the item.
Time and again verant has gone out of their way to prevent clerics from getting any form of invis other than the unstackable cloudy potions or charged dropped/quested items. The Incarnadine Breastplate was changed to must-be-equipped because clerics and paladins were using it to invis. If a cleric can invis with this from inventory, then they won't be able to for long.
